Itanagar, May 24:  The Capital Complex Dree Festival Committee (CCDFC) 2023 successfully concluded the thrilling three-day Itanagar Dree Badminton and Table Tennis Tournament, showcasing the extraordinary skills of the community's finest talents on May 22 last. The tournament witnessed fierce competition among top athletes, leaving spectators on the edge of their seats.
In the enthralling final matches of the Table Tennis championship held on Tuesday, more than 20 teams and 75 matches showcased remarkable displays of agility and precision. The Badminton championship, on the other hand, witnessed over 50 teams battling it out in 98 matches across eight categories over the course of three days.
The Closing & Prize Distribution Ceremony was graced by esteemed senior citizens, Michi Kani, Deputy Director (IPR) (Rtd), and Tage Tado, Former Director (Transport) to do the honours to give away the prizes.
Tado acknowledged the contributions of Dree Ground Management Committee, Papu Nallah for bringing up such good infrastructures. He also thanked CCDFC for being inclusive for including programmes from children to senior citizens. 
Addressing the gathering, Kani encouraged to balance sports and career and said that time has changed and one can carry forward sports as a career to glorify the state and nation. 
Mom Nitin lifted the Men's Open Singles while Koj Tajang was the Runners up.
In the Open Women's Singles, Khoda Punya emerged as the winner while Michi Yamung was the Runners up.
Michi Buker won the Veteran Men's Singles while Mudo Ado was the Runners up.
In the Super Veteran Men's Singles, Dr. Subu Habung emerged as the winner with Bamin Grayu was the Runners up.
Open Men's Double was won by Duyu Tubing & Mom Nitin; Super Veteran Men's Doubles winner was Dr. Subu Habung & Hibu Dante; Veteran Men's Doubles was won by Michi Buker & Tailyang Tatung and Open Mixed Doubles was clinched by the pair of Khoda Punya & Mom Nitin.
Speaking to reporters, Chairman of CCDFC 2023, Dani Sulu, highlighted the significance of inviting senior citizens as Special Invitees, emphasising the committee's commitment to honouring the elders and promoting inclusivity by providing equal chance and opportunity to every age and section of Tanw society.
General Secretary Hano Taka expressed contentment at the overwhelming response by participants from all corners of the state. He also extended his gratitude to the participants and invited everyone to partake in the upcoming events and competitions of CCDFC 2023, which will span over two months.
Games and Sports Secretary of CCDFC 2023, Ngilyang Lailyang Richo, shared that the next exciting events on the calendar were Volleyball and Archery Competition scheduled for 27-28 May 2023 at Dree Ground Papu Nallah, followed by a thrilling Marathon race.
